ISO 14001 is an internationally accepted standard that outlines how to put an effective environmental management system in place. It is designed to help businesses remain commercially successful without overlooking environmental responsibilities, such as:

• Improve their environmental performance constantly
• Comply with local and national regulations and other requirements subscribed
• Prevent water, air and ground pollution hazards
• Control and optimise water and energy consumption
• Promote waste recycling and recovery
• Raise environmental awareness among employees and train them to adopt good practices in their activity
• Use eco-label housekeeping products
• Use sustainable forestry certified paper

ISO 50001

ISO 50001 is based on the management system model of continual improvement also used for other well-known standards such as ISO 9001 or ISO 14001. This makes it easier for organizations to integrate energy management into their overall efforts to improve quality and environmental management.

ISO 50001 provides a framework of requirements for organizations to:
- Develop a policy for more efficient use of energy
- Fix targets and objectives to meet the policy
- Use data to better understand and make decisions about energy use
- Measure the results
- Review how well the policy works, and
- Continually improve energy management.
